Job Title: Category Lead – Marketing (Beverages)
Location: Thika or Ruiru / Nairobi, Kenya
About the Role
Our client, a leading FMCG manufacturer, is seeking a Category Lead – Marketing (Beverages) to drive the marketing strategy and execution for a rapidly expanding beverage portfolio.
The successful candidate will lead portfolio strategy, brand positioning, trade activation, and consumer engagement across Kenya and regional markets. This role combines strong analytical capability, commercial acumen, and a deep understanding of consumer and trade dynamics across beverages—from juices and carbonated drinks to functional and innovation-led products.
Candidates must have relevant FMCG marketing and category experience with direct exposure to the Beverage sector, including juices, soft drinks, water or functional beverages.
Key Responsibilities
Category Strategy & Planning

•    Develop and execute the annual marketing plan for the beverage portfolio, aligned with growth and profitability objectives.
•    Identify category and channel growth opportunities, including health and wellness trends, on-the-go consumption, and pack innovation.
•    Translate consumer and shopper insights into actionable brand and trade marketing initiatives.
•    Build long-term category growth strategies supported by market intelligence and performance data.
Brand Management & Communication
•    Lead brand positioning, communication, and campaign execution across the beverage portfolio.
•    Develop and execute integrated ATL, BTL, digital, and experiential marketing campaigns that drive brand preference and differentiation.
•    Ensure consistent brand storytelling across advertising, packaging, digital platforms, and point-of-sale materials.
•    Manage relationships with creative, media, and activation agencies to deliver high-impact campaigns.
Trade & Channel Activation
•    Design and implement trade marketing and in-store activation programs in collaboration with Sales and Route-to-Market teams.
•    Partner with distributors and key accounts to strengthen product visibility and availability across General Trade, Modern Trade, and HoReCa channels.
•    Measure activation ROI and optimize trade investment effectiveness.
•    Support retailer engagement initiatives that improve shopper experience and sales performance.
Innovation & Portfolio Development
•    Support New Product Development (NPD) projects from concept validation through commercialization.
•    Collaborate with R&D, Supply Chain, and Sales to ensure successful product launches.
•    Identify whitespace opportunities for category expansion, including hydration, flavored beverages, energy drinks, and functional products.
•    Conduct post-launch evaluations to improve future innovation success.
Data & Performance Management
•    Monitor brand health, category performance, pricing, volume, and profitability using internal dashboards and market research.
•    Use insights to guide portfolio prioritization and marketing investment decisions.
•    Prepare quarterly category performance reports and business reviews for senior leadership.
